Re: Wtb door latch reinforcement plates

The yellow ones look to be in the most solid condition if I'm correct. So I think I'll take them. Do you know why they have different hole patterns?

Re: Wtb door latch reinforcement plates

Quote:
Originally Posted by Bigb401 View Post
The yellow ones look to be in the most solid condition if I'm correct. So I think I'll take them. Do you know why they have different hole patterns?
Posted via Mobile Device
The three door latch screw holes (the ones with tapered edge) are the only fixed location holes, all the other holes in varying locations are the drilled out spot welds which were placed wherever. Mel
